Flood Warning issued April 27 at 7:07PM CDT until April 28 at 10:00AM CDT by NWS Duluth MN

Effective: Mon April 27, 2026, 7:07 PM
Expires: Tue April 28, 2026, 10:00 AM

* WHAT...Flooding caused by rain is expected along the Beaver River near Beaver Bay * WHERE...In Minnesota, Lake County. * WHEN...Until 1000 AM CDT Tuesday. * IMPACTS...At 700 PM CDT Monday... the Beaver River near Beaver Bay was at 15.65 feet and rising. As rainfall continues, the water levels are expected to continue to rise overnight to above Minor Flood Stage. At these levels, it is possible for water to be over the approaches to the Superior Hiking Trail Bridge. At 17 feet, several feet of flowing water is possible over portions of the Superior Hiking Trail on the north side of the river. People viewing Beaver Falls near MN-61 should be very cautious near quickly flowing water. Flooding is NOT expected on Lax Lake Road nor on MN-61. * ADDITIONAL DETAILS... - At 657 PM CDT Monday, rain is occurring, and will cause flooding. Between 1 and 1.5 inches of rain have fallen. - Additional rainfall amounts of 0.5 to 1 inch are possible in the warned area. - Some locations that will experience flooding include... Silver Bay and Beaver Bay. - Flood safety information can be found at www.weather.gov/safety/flood.

Turn around, don't drown when encountering flooded roads. Most flood deaths occur in vehicles. Campers and hikers should avoid flooded trail crossings. If camping at a site along or near the banks of rivers or streams, move away from those locations and seek higher ground. Trails in hilly terrain can quickly become unstable during or shortly after heavy rainfall.

The times presented here are based upon the solunar theory, which is the idea that the movements of fish and other animals are affected by the location of the sun and moon. The major periods are believed to be the times of the greatest animal activity and occur when the moon is directly overhead or underfoot (lunar transits). The minor periods also see increased activity and occur when the moon is rising or setting. The strongest activity occurs during full or new moons, and the weakest during quarter or three quarter moons. This is indicated by the Action Rating.
